The Physics Behind the Bounce: Understanding Plinko Board Dynamics
The seemingly random behavior of the ball in a plinko game is, in fact, governed by fundamental principles of physics. The collisions with the pegs aren’t perfectly elastic, meaning some energy is lost with each impact. This energy loss gradually reduces the ball’s speed as it descends, affecting its trajectory. The angle of incidence – the angle at which the ball strikes a peg – is crucial. A steeper angle leads to a larger deflection, while a shallower angle results in a more subtle change in direction. Understanding these interactions allows for a more nuanced approach to aiming and predicting the ball’s path. Factors such as the peg material, the ball’s weight, and the spacing between pegs all contribute to the overall behavior of the system.
The Role of Friction and Air Resistance
While often overlooked, friction and air resistance play a significant role in the plinko game's dynamics. Friction between the ball and the pegs converts some of the kinetic energy into heat, further reducing the ball’s speed. Air resistance, although relatively small, also acts as a damping force, slowing the ball down and influencing its trajectory. These forces are more pronounced over longer descent paths, meaning that the ball's initial speed and angle are especially important. The surface texture of the ball and the board can also affect the amount of friction experienced during the descent, adding another layer of complexity to the system.
| Factor | Impact on Ball Trajectory |
|---|---|
| Peg Material | Determines the elasticity of the collision, affecting bounce angle. |
| Ball Weight | Heavier balls retain more momentum, while lighter balls are more easily deflected. |
| Peg Spacing | Closer spacing leads to more frequent collisions and more unpredictable paths. |
| Initial Drop Angle | The primary determinant of the ball’s overall direction. |

The Role of Cognitive Biases
Several cognitive biases contribute to the game’s addictive nature. The illusion of control, where players overestimate their ability to influence the outcome, can lead to them continuing to play even when faced with consistent losses. The gambler’s fallacy, the belief that past events influence future random events, can also influence decision-making, causing players to chase losses or bet based on perceived patterns. These biases, while often irrational, enhance the enjoyment of the game by creating a sense of agency and hope, even in the face of uncertainty. Understanding these biases can help players approach the game with a more realistic perspective.

Beyond Entertainment: Plinko as a Demonstrator of Probability
The plinko game provides an excellent real-world demonstration of basic probability principles. The distribution of the ball’s landings tends to approximate a normal distribution, with the highest concentration of results occurring around the central prize slots. This illustrates the concept of statistical averages and the law of large numbers. Students can use the game to visually observe how random events, when repeated many times, tend to converge on predictable patterns. It’s a tangible and engaging way to learn about probability without relying on abstract equations or complex simulations. Furthermore, the game can be modified to explore different probability distributions by altering the peg arrangement or prize values.
The ability to manipulate the game’s parameters also allows educators to demonstrate the impact of bias on probability. By intentionally tilting the board or adjusting the peg spacing, they can illustrate how external factors can skew the distribution and influence the likelihood of certain outcomes. This provides a valuable lesson in critical thinking and the importance of acknowledging potential sources of error in data analysis. The plinko game, therefore, serves not only as a source of entertainment but also as a powerful educational tool.
